The Zenless Zone Zero Team and Collaboration
The development journey of Zenless Zone Zero (ZZZ) began in 2020 with a modest team of 12 individuals. Rapid growth propelled the team to 60 members during the initial closed beta, and it now boasts over 400 team members. This significant expansion reflects the complexity and ambition of the project. The producer, Zhenyu Li, highlights the diverse backgrounds of the team, encompassing veteran game industry professionals alongside passionate newcomers. Importantly, the ZZZ team is dedicated solely to this project, minimizing the potential for cross-team collaboration with other HoYoverse titles. While Li affirms occasional mentorship between teams on specific technical aspects, inter-project collaboration is infrequent.
This approach underscores HoYoverse’s strategy to prioritize individual project focus. Li’s personal experience underscores this principle, previously working on CG, animation, and video for Honkai Impact 3rd. Zenless Zone Zero Inspirations
Contrary to initial speculation, Zenless Zone Zero’s inspiration doesn’t stem from Persona 5, despite shared aesthetic elements. The core mechanics and narrative differ significantly. While a visually appealing urban setting provides some surface-level similarities, the team deliberately sought inspiration from alternative sources.
- Digimon World: The game’s time-based mechanics, with specific events occurring throughout the day, directly influenced ZZZ‘s scheduling system. This provides a more nuanced in-game experience and offers engaging side content based on time of day.
- Street Fighter 6: A surprising yet impactful inspiration, Street Fighter 6 provided insights into fast-paced combat, impactful stunning mechanics, and chaining combos. Li notes his personal investment in the game, and the team took special consideration to improve the impact of each animation and combat action.
- Action Role Playing Games (RPGs) and other titles: The team also cites inspiration from other action RPGs, such as Devil May Cry, for inspiration in combat design, and from Honkai Impact 3rd itself to ensure quality and balance in the game.
The team’s deep immersion in Street Fighter 6 extended to tutorial design. They meticulously reworked tutorials across different closed betas, ensuring an optimal learning experience without overwhelming newcomers. Potential Future of Zenless Zone Zero
Zenless Zone Zero‘s launch on PlayStation 5, mobile, and PC marks the initial phase. Further expansion into other platforms like Nintendo Switch and Xbox is anticipated, though not yet confirmed. The future of Zenless Zone Zero is characterized by a commitment to ongoing content updates.
- Live Service Updates: Ongoing content updates, including expansions to the city layout with new districts, shops, and characters are planned. This indicates a commitment to sustained player engagement, a fundamental feature for live-service games.
- Story Development: The game’s story, while having a basic framework, remains flexible and subject to constant refinement. This suggests the story will be adaptive, based on player feedback and the development team’s ongoing creative process.
- Character Design and Representation: A commitment to diverse character representation is outlined. The design philosophy emphasizes creating characters players haven’t seen before, seeking to maintain innovation and surprise. The team aims to reflect diverse cultures in the game’s environment and characters.
- Multiplayer Modes: A multiplayer battle mode is actively under development, and expected to be a notable addition in future updates.
